Off-Road Tires
Deep, wide mud-terrain lugs for grip in mud, sand, and rocks. Noisier and faster-wearing on pavement — built for trail time, not daily comfort.
Street & All-Terrain
All-terrain balances off-road grip with daily-driver manners. Highway tires are quietest and most fuel-efficient. We match the tire to how you actually drive, not just how the truck looks.

Frequently Asked Questions
Will I need new wheels and tires after a lift?
Almost always. A leveling kit may let you run slightly larger tires on stock wheels. A suspension lift typically needs larger tires and often a different wheel offset to clear properly. Budget for a wheel + tire package as part of the build.
Do I need an alignment after a lift?
Yes — always. Any change in suspension geometry requires a fresh alignment. We perform alignment as part of every lift installation, and re-check it after the first 500 miles if you'd like.
What's the difference between off-road tires and street tires?
Off-road (mud-terrain) tires have deep, wide lugs for grip in mud, sand, and rocks, but they're noisier and wear faster on pavement. All-terrain tires balance off-road grip with daily-driver manners. Highway tires are quietest and most fuel-efficient with minimal off-road grip. We match the tire to how you actually drive.
